Borough Council of King's Lynn & West Norfolk: Handy Person Services Framework

Short Description: The Borough Council of Kings Lynn and West Norfolk is setting up a Dual-Supplier Framework Agreement for the provision of aids and equipment works as part of its Care and Repair Handy Person service. The service covers the whole of the Borough.The Handy Person Service (HPS) focuses on prevention, hospital discharge and some minor works to help clients live independently and safely. The aim of the HPS is to assist West Norfolk residents, with a disability or debilitating health issue, to remain living in their homes for longer.
